Have you ever wondered what hidden electrical hazards might be lurking behind your walls? Most Seattle homeowners assume their electrical systems are functioning safely. However, they rarely seek regular professional evaluation.
Furthermore, aging wiring, overloaded circuits, and faulty connections create serious fire risks. These problems often go undetected for years! Professional electrical inspections identify potential problems before they become dangerous emergencies. Our team at Dadz recommends annual safety checks to protect your investment and family.
Flickering lights, warm outlet covers, and burning smells indicate serious electrical issues. As a result, these problems require prompt professional intervention. Circuit breakers that trip frequently signal overloaded systems. Therefore, they need immediate upgrading.

Seattle’s electrical codes exist to protect residents from preventable accidents and property damage. In addition, older homes frequently contain outdated wiring. As shown above, this wiring doesn’t meet current safety standards.
Modern electrical systems include AFCI breakers, proper grounding, and adequate circuit capacity. Similarly, these systems accommodate today’s electrical demands. Upgrading your electrical panel and wiring brings your home into compliance. At the same time, it improves safety and functionality.
When the lights go out during Seattle’s summer storms, will your family be prepared? Generator battery backup systems provide reliable electricity when the grid fails.
In contrast, traditional gas generators require outdoor installation and fuel storage. Battery backup systems operate silently indoors without emissions. Furthermore, these advanced systems automatically activate when power fails. They seamlessly maintain electricity for critical appliances and lighting. Modern lithium battery technology offers extended runtime and rapid recharging capabilities.
Different homes require different backup power approaches. Specifically, these depend on electrical needs and budget considerations. Whole-house generators provide complete power restoration. However, they require significant investment and installation complexity.
Alternatively, standby battery systems offer targeted protection for specific circuits. These include refrigeration, lighting, and communication devices. Professional installation guarantees proper electrical connections and code compliance. In particular, this applies to all generator battery backup systems. Licensed electricians install transfer switches. As a result, these switches safely isolate backup power from utility lines.
Improper installation creates serious safety hazards. For example, these include electrocution and fire risks. DIY installations violate electrical codes and void equipment warranties! Seattle permits require professional installation and inspection for all permanent backup power systems.

Seattle homes built before 1990 often contain electrical panels. Consequently, these panels are inadequate for contemporary electrical loads. Smart home devices, electric vehicle charging, and modern appliances exceed older panel capacities.
Additionally, upgrading electrical panels increases available power. This process adds safety features like AFCI and GFCI protection. New panels accommodate future electrical expansion. For instance, they include generator battery backup integration. Panel upgrades also improve home resale value and insurance compliance.
Professional load calculations identify your home’s actual electrical needs. In contrast, they compare these to current panel capacity. Our Dadz technicians analyze existing circuits and planned additions. As a result, they size appropriate panel upgrades.
Undersized panels create safety hazards. Furthermore, they limit electrical expansion options. Oversized panels waste money without providing additional benefits. Proper sizing balances current needs with reasonable future growth expectations.
